Mansion

In the short time that they've lived in the mansion the five of them, and by five of them I mean Elsie, had managed to go to Central Town to buy new furniture and decorate and furnish their new home.

On the first floor of the living room, a light grey shaggy rug laid over the brown floor boards and complemented a long L shaped sofa with a matching lover seat surrounding the black coffee table. The floor to ceiling windows that took up an entire wall opened to the forest that was shining brightly in the afternoon sun with long creme curtains pulled to the sides. A large television encased half the wall in front of the couch and a chandelier hung over the table. Pieces of artwork and photos of the quintet and many unfamiliar faces were scattered all around the room with a few stray moving boxes that were left here and there.

There was only the sound of nature that surrounded the home, creating a soft and warm atmosphere.

When suddenly two figures appeared in front of the large windows and Mikan flung Elsie's arm away from her as if it burned her.

The brunette seethed silently, turning her back to her dark haired friend, shaking with rage.

"How dare you do that?" Mikan turned and spat at Elsie. Anger blazed from her and the warm, loving atmosphere of the home was shattered by the hot boiling fury.

Elsie glared at her with the same intensity, "I was standing up for you and making sure you stayed safe, I don't understand why you're so upset!"

"I'm upset because you're hurting them without letting me know if it would be alright! Because you say you're standing up for me but maybe you're just doing it for fun!" Mikan's face was turning redder and warmer by the minute and the adrenaline was making her say things she didn't think through.

Elsie looked confused, "Why on earth would I want to hurt them for fun, I'm doing it for you!"

"Whenever we've been on missions and you have to torture AAO spied for information, you enjoyed hurting them and when we go to kill anyone you would in front of all of us." The words that came out of Mikan's mouth were not what she wanted to say, not what had intended to say.

Elsie was silent, "Is that what you think? That I enjoy hurting others? That I enjoy killing people that I don't know? That I've never regretted everything I've done?"

Mikan wanted to apologise, to take back her words and take that look of betrayal on her face. She didn't want to see it on anyone of her friends, to know that she was the one who was betraying them.

But she didn't say anything.

"You think that I enjoyed hurting Imai-san?" Elsie asked.

"But you didn't have to hurt her! And what happened was between me and them! It has nothing to do with you!" Mikan threw out the words like knives, every word sharp and blunt.

Elsie was silent for a moment, swallowing the hurt before continuing, "You spent the last five years in Canada brooding over when happened, I spent every moment with you when you cried from missing them to handing you a sledgehammer so you could break my furniture so you could get your anger out. It has everything to do with me when my best friend is about to be hurled with rubber bullet or about to face her so called best friend."

"You didn't have to hurt her or threaten her with her life! You could've severely hurt her or made her traumatised or killed her and that is not okay with me!" Mikan shouted, "And you're not my best friend when you don't even know what I want!"

Tears simmered in Elsie's eyes from her words, "If I'm not your best friend then who is? Hotaru? You were the one who told me that she constantly bullied you before you transferred to Canada. How about Natsume? He cheated on you didn't he? With your sister and-"

She didn't get to finish her sentence before Mikan had slapped her across the cheek.

Slowly, as if she were unsure it had even happened, Elsie reached up and cradled her cheek that was slowly turning red.

Mikan stared at her hand with wide eyes, unable to believe that she had just hurt her own friend.

Tears welled up in Mikan's eyes, "I- I- Elsie, I'm-"

Elsie knew. She knew what Mikan truly wanted from her old friends and what she wanted from her.

Elsie pulled her close and hugged her.

The embrace lasted for only a moment before Elsie pulled back with a sad smile. A tremor ran through her body before her face twisted in pain and she teleported away.

"Elsie!" Mikan reached out to grab her but she had already disappeared. Confusion ran through her, what had just happened?
